Bobbie Ann Lulloff's Obituary
Bobbie Ann Turnage Lulloff was called to Heaven on Thursday, November 27, 2025. She has finished her course and is rejoicing in the presence of her Lord.
She was born in Toone, Tennessee on January 23, 1929 to Evelyn (Jones) Turnage and Robert B. Turnage.
After moving to Memphis, she graduated from Treadwell High School.
In addition, to her parents, she was preceded in death by her dear husband, Arlyn LaVarne "Lulu" Lulloff.
She is survived her two sons, Robert Arlyn "Rusty" Lulloff (Anne) and Bernard LaVerne "Butch" Lulloff (Marsha); granddaughter, Kristin Goelitz Goldbaugh (Ron) and Malorie Lulloff Meyers (Josh); great grandsons, Max Goelitz and Myles Goelitz.
She was a devoted member of New Salem Cumberland Presbyterian Church, where she served as a deacon, taught Sunday School, participated in CPW, and enjoyed quilting as well as playing dominoes and cards with her church friends.
In recent years, she made new friends at Ave Maria Assisted Living and many on the Care Team.
Services for Bobbie will be held on Wednesday, December 3, 2025 at 1:30 PM in the Riverside Chapel at Memorial Park Funeral Home. Visitation will be held an hour prior to the service from 12:30 PM until Service Hour. Burial will follow in New Salem Cumberland Presbyterian Church Cemetery.
